Softball Preview: Hermitage Panthers vs. Deep Run Wildcats

Hermitage is on a three-game streak of home wins, while Deep Run is on a nine-game streak of away wins (dating back to last season): one of those streaks is about to end. The Hermitage Panthers will take on the Deep Run Wildcats at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day.

Hermitage lost 10-3 to Freeman on Tuesday. Hermitage has struggled against Freeman recently, as their contest on Tuesday was their fourth consecutive lost matchup.

Meanwhile, Deep Run put the finishing touches on their ninth blowout victory of the season on Friday. They blew past Freeman 14-8.

Braelyn Baulsir was a major factor while hitting and pitching. She looked comfortable on the mound, pitching two innings while giving up no earned runs off three hits. Baulsir has been consistent recently: she hasn't given up more than two walks in four consecutive pitching appearances. Baulsir was also stellar in the batter's box, scoring three runs and stealing two bases while going 4-for-5.

In other batting news, Jessica Kolkhorst was a standout: she went 3-for-5 with a home run, three runs, and three RBI. Another player making a difference was Alana Collier, who scored four runs and stole three bases while getting on base in three of her five plate appearances.

Hermitage's loss dropped their record down to 4-6-2. As for Deep Run, they are on a roll lately: they've won six of their last seven matchups, which provided a nice bump to their 12-3 record this season.

Hermitage suffered a grim 17-1 defeat to Deep Run in their previous meeting back in March. Will Hermitage have more luck at home instead of on the road? Check MaxPreps after the match for a full breakdown of the game, commentary, and other softball content.
